#833d02 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#833d02 is composed of 51.4% red, 23.9% green and 0.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 53.4% magenta, 98.5% yellow and 48.6% black. It has a hue angle of 27.4 degrees, a saturation of 97% and a lightness of 26.1%. #833d02 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ff7a04 with #070000. Closest websafe color is: #993300.

Shades and Tints of #833d02
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0f0700 is the darkest color, while #fffdfb is the lightest one.

Tones of #833d02
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#46423f is the less saturated color, while #833d02 is the most saturated one.
